How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Miller City?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Miller City Studio Apartments | $477 | $420 | $948 |
Miller City 1 Bedroom Apartments | $819 | $500 | $3,200 |
Miller City 2 Bedroom Apartments | $758 | $390 | $3,600 |
Miller City 3 Bedroom Apartments | $934 | $361 | $1,700 |
Miller City 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,252 | $295 | $2,000 |
